Definition and class

The 1FK7044-7AF71-1SH0 is a Siemens 1FK7 high dynamic synchronous servo motor, listed under the Servo Motors category and defined by the manufacturer as a 1FK7 HIGH DYNAMIC SYNCHRONOUS MOTOR. It lives in the 1FK7 family — the compact, high-dynamics rotor used in motion-control axes where a servomotor has to accelerate and brake hard inside a short move profile. Servo motors of this kind are specified for the driven axis on a machine — the load the controller commands, not a free-running induction motor. The 1FK7 high dynamic line is positioned for packaging, pick-and-place, and feed axes where the cycle time depends on how fast the rotor can reverse.

Lifecycle status — EOL hot

For an MRO storeroom, the read is straightforward: do not treat this SKU as a replenishable line item. Flag the bin, capture any installed-base quantity still in service, and check the closest functional peer before specifying a spare — the frame and shaft code stay on the motor nameplate, and any mechanical substitute has to match the same 1FK7 footprint and resolver/encoder interface.

Frequently asked questions

Can 1FK7044-7AF71-1SH0 be replaced by 1FK7044-7AF71-1KB0 without rewiring?

The 1FK7044-7AF71-1KB0 peer shares the same 1FK7044 frame and the same 8.16 kgs rotor mass, so the mechanical fit is a match. The suffix difference on this series usually changes the encoder or brake option, which means the feedback wiring and the holding-brake leads may not be pin-for-pin — the motor nameplate and the existing connector pinout have to be checked against the BOM before specifying it as a drop-in.
